检索规则说明:AND代表“并且”;OR代表“或者”;NOT代表“不包含”;(注意必须大写,运算符两边需空一格)
检 索 范 例 :范例一: (K=图书馆学 OR K=情报学) AND A=范并思 范例二:J=计算机应用与软件 AND (U=C++ OR U=Basic) NOT M=Visual
作 者:姚从军 陈宝爱 YAO Cong-jun;CHEN Bao-ai(Biquan Academy,Xiangtan University,Xiangtan,Hunan411105,China)
出 处:《贵州工程应用技术学院学报》2020年第3期1-7,共7页Journal of Guizhou University Of Engineering Science
基 金:国家社科基金重大项目“面向计算机人工智能的组合范畴语法研究”,项目编号:17ZDA027。
摘 要:软件工程工具系统XYZ是将时序逻辑和软件工程有机结合而成的整体,XYZ/E是建立在时序逻辑基础上的程序语言,它是XYZ系统的核心。虽然时序逻辑的语义是静态的,但是XYZ/E所关注的是计算机程序中状态转换的控制机制,在XYZ/E和C语言的赋值语句那里出现了"一表达式一范畴多语义"情况,XYZ/E的单元的表述既有静态的性质也有动态的特征,以及踏步语句的静态组合和非踏步语句的动态组合等等都预示了作为XYZ/E的基础的逻辑应该具有动态性质,还需兼具静态特征。只有这样的逻辑,才能全面刻画XYZ/E的兼容功能。XYZ system inherits software engineering tool that integrates temporal logic and software engineering into an whole,XYZ/E is a programming language based on temporal logic,which is the core of XYZ system.Although temporal logic semantics is static,but XYZ/E focus on computer program control mechanism of state transition,the XYZ/E and C language assignment imply there have been appeared more than one semantic expression on categorical level,XYZ/E unit shares the nature of static and dynamic features,as well as static combination of the stepping statement and dynamic combination of non-stepping statements and so on,in line with this problem,which indicates the logic system underlying XYZ/E should be dynamic and static.It is the logic system that can fully characterize the compatibility of XYZ/E.
关 键 词:软件系统XYZ 时序逻辑语言XYZ/E 时序逻辑 组合范畴语法 动态逻辑
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在链接到云南高校图书馆文献保障联盟下载...
云南高校图书馆联盟文献共享服务平台 版权所有©
您的IP:216.73.216.7